Surety Contract Bonds Are Pricey



Surety contract bonds aren't always expensive, in contrast to popular belief. Many people think that acquiring a guaranty bond for an agreement will certainly result in substantial expenses. However, this isn't necessarily the situation.

The expense of a surety bond is determined by different variables, such as the type of bond, the bond amount, and the threat included. It is necessary to comprehend that guaranty bond premiums are a tiny percentage of the bond quantity, normally ranging from 1% to 15%.

Additionally, the monetary stability and creditworthiness of the specialist play a substantial function in figuring out the bond costs. So, if you have a good credit rating and a solid economic standing, you may have the ability to protect a surety agreement bond at an affordable expense.

Surety Agreement Bonds Are Only Needed for Large Projects



You may be stunned to find out that surety agreement bonds aren't specifically required for huge projects. While it's true that these bonds are typically related to huge building and construction endeavors, they're likewise needed for smaller sized jobs. Right here are 3 reasons why guaranty contract bonds aren't restricted to massive ventures:

1. Legal requirements: Specific territories mandate using guaranty contract bonds for all building and construction tasks, despite their size. This ensures that service providers satisfy their obligations and shields the interests of all parties involved.

2. Risk mitigation: Even tiny tasks can involve substantial financial investments and prospective risks. Guaranty contract bonds give assurance to project owners that their financial investment is safeguarded, regardless of the project's dimension.

3. Trustworthiness and depend on: Surety agreement bonds show a professional's monetary security, experience, and integrity. This is important for clients, whether the project is large or tiny, as it gives them confidence in the specialist's ability to deliver the task efficiently.
